2014-02-16 2 views
1

riak-js를 통해 노드의 Riak 데이터베이스를 사용하고 있습니다. 두 개의 버킷이 있습니다. invitesevents. 초대는 일정에 대한 링크가 있습니다. 한 쿼리에서 초대 개체와 해당 이벤트 개체를 검색하고 싶습니다. 이를 위해, 나는이 시도했다 :walked 객체를 반환하는 riak-js를 얻으려면 어떻게해야합니까?

db.walk("invites", inviteKey, 
[{ bucket: 'events', tag: 'event', keep: true}], 
    function (err, result, meta) { /* ... */ }); 

을하지만 그건 단지 나에게 초대에 해당하는 이벤트를 제공, 그것은 나를 초대 제공하지 않습니다. 나는 keep 속성이 거기에가는 것이 아니거나 어떤 이유 때문에 무시되고 있다고 생각합니다. 이것을 할 수있는 방법이 있습니까? Riak-js 문서는 어렵습니다.

답변

0

이것은 클라이언트 라이브러리가 아닌 Riak 링크 보행시 제한 사항입니다. 반환 된 다양한 링크 보행 단계에서 결과를 얻을 수 있지만 시작한 객체는 가져올 수 없습니다.

관련 문제